+static struct msi_domain_info alpine_msix_domain_info = {
+	.flags	= MSI_FLAG_USE_DEF_DOM_OPS | MSI_FLAG_USE_DEF_CHIP_OPS |
+		  MSI_FLAG_PCI_MSIX,
You can probably add MSI_FLAG_PCI_MSI, it should work as well (MULTI_MSI
obviously won't).
Why wouldn't MULTI_MSI work? The code is using
bitmap_find_next_zero_area() in alpine_msix_allocate_sgi() precisely to
find num_req consecutive bits set to 0, in order to allocate multiple
MSIs at once. Am I missing something?
